Abrasion-Resistant Fabrics

When it comes to choosing durable dirt bike pants with armor, one of the key factors to consider is the use of abrasion-resistant fabrics. These fabrics are specifically designed to provide high levels of protection against abrasion during motorcycle riding.

One such fabric is Keprotec, which is made of a combination of Cordura®, high-tensile polyamide, and Kevlar®. This unique blend of materials ensures that the pants can withstand the high impact and friction that riders may encounter while riding.

Keprotec fabric, often found on online stores like RockyWoods or Ebay, offers a durable option for motorcycle pants with armor. Despite being listed as having no breathability, Keprotec fabric surprisingly allows air to pass through, making it suitable for motorcycle gear in various climates. This is due to its tight mesh of small cords, which allows for ventilation and breathability, even in hot and humid weather conditions.

Riders can benefit from the use of abrasion-resistant fabrics like Keprotec, as it provides both comfort and protection. The fabric's high abrasion resistance ensures that the pants can withstand the impact and friction that may occur during motorcycle riding. Additionally, its breathability adds to the overall comfort of the pants, allowing riders to stay cool and dry during their rides.

Reinforcement Layers

To further enhance the durability and protection of dirt bike pants with armor, the addition of reinforcement layers is crucial. These layers provide an extra level of abrasion resistance and ensure that the pants can withstand the demands of off-road riding. Here are four important aspects of reinforcement layers in dirt bike pants:

  1. Abrasion-resistant fabrics: Technical materials such as UHMWPE (Ultra-High-Molecular-Weight Polyethylene) and Schoeller Keprotec are commonly used to reinforce the pants. These fabrics are known for their exceptional strength and resistance to wear, providing long-lasting protection.
  2. Flexible impact protection: Reinforcement layers can include strategically placed Kevlar panels that offer high-level protection against impacts. These panels are designed to be both durable and flexible, allowing for freedom of movement while still providing essential safety features.
  3. Reinforced areas: Important areas such as the knees, hips, and tailbone are reinforced with additional layers of fabric. Knee slider patches, tailbone protectors, and leather reinforcement at the heels are commonly added to prevent damage and increase the longevity of the pants.
  4. Water resistance: Some dirt bike pants with reinforcement layers are also designed to be water-resistant. This feature ensures that the rider stays dry and comfortable during wet conditions, without compromising the overall durability and protection of the pants.

When choosing riding gear, whether it be textile pants or leather pants, make sure to consider the presence of reinforcement layers to ensure you have the highest level of protection and durability for your off-road adventures.

Armor Materials

Armor materials play a crucial role in enhancing the protection and durability of dirt bike pants with armor. When it comes to abrasion protection, materials like Kevlar, UHMWPE, and Schoeller Keprotec are commonly used in motorcycle gear. These materials offer superior resistance against abrasion, ensuring that your pants can withstand the harsh conditions of off-road riding.

One popular choice for armor materials is Kevlar-reinforced denim. This combination of Kevlar and denim provides excellent abrasion resistance while maintaining a stylish look. Kevlar is known for its high tensile strength and heat resistance, making it a reliable choice for protecting against road rash.

For added protection, armor materials such as knee protectors and hip protectors can be incorporated into the pants. These protectors are usually made from materials like D3O, which is a flexible and lightweight material that provides CE level impact protection. This means that you can ride with confidence, knowing that your pants are designed to withstand the impact of a fall.

In addition to the armor materials themselves, reinforcement layers can be added to further enhance durability. This can include tailbone protectors, knee slider patches, and leather reinforcement. These additional layers ensure that your pants aren't only protective but also built to last.

Breathable Fabric Options

Now let's shift our focus to the breathability of the fabric options available for dirt bike pants with armor, as we explore materials that offer both protection and comfort in hot and humid conditions.

  1. UHMWPE: This material is a viable alternative for abrasion protection while still offering breathability and durability. It allows air to circulate, keeping you cool during intense rides.
  2. Schoeller Keprotec: Made of Cordura®, high-tensile polyamide, and Kevlar®, this fabric is surprisingly breathable. Despite being listed as having no breathability, it features a tight mesh of small cords, allowing air to pass through. As a result, the finished pants made with Keprotec fabric are comfortable even in hot and humid weather.
  3. 100% Polyester Sport Mesh: Consider using this material for the comfort liner in your dirt bike pants. It's resistant, wicking away moisture, and soft on the skin. This fabric helps keep the Keprotec fabric away from your body, enhancing breathability.
  4. Additional Options: While these may not offer the same level of protection as Keprotec or UHMWPE, there are other breathable fabric options like nylon mesh or lightweight polyester blends. These materials are designed to provide a good amount of protection while allowing air to flow freely, keeping you comfortable during long rides.

When choosing breathable fabric options for your dirt bike pants with armor, consider the level of protection you require and the weather conditions you'll be riding in. Finding the right balance between breathability and protection is essential for a liberating and enjoyable riding experience.

Comfort Liners

For optimal comfort and added protection, incorporating a high-quality comfort liner is crucial when designing custom motorcycle armored pants. Comfort liners serve as a slip liner, making it easier to put on and take off the pants while ensuring maximum comfort during long rides.

To achieve this, the comfort liner material used should possess specific qualities. It should be resistant, wicking, and soft, keeping the Keprotec fabric away from the skin for enhanced comfort. The ideal material for comfort liners is 100% polyester sport mesh. This material offers breathability and moisture-wicking properties, keeping you cool and dry even during intense rides.

The comfort liner should be centered at the top and follow the shape of the pants, providing an extra layer of abrasion resistance and comfort. When paired with Schoeller Keprotec fabric, the comfort liner made of 100% polyester sport mesh ensures not only added comfort but also breathability and moisture-wicking properties, allowing you to ride with ease and confidence.
